body			{background-image:url(images/body-bg2.jpg); color:#ddd; font-family:Arial, Helvetica, sans-serif; font-size:12px; vertical-align:top; margin:0px; padding:0px;}

h1				{font-size:20px; color:#FFFFFF; margin:0px 0px 20px 0px;}

h2				{font-size:16px; color:#FFFFFF; margin-bottom:0px;}

h3				{font-size:12px; color:#FFFFFF; font-weight:bold; margin-bottom:0px;}

a				{color:#fff; text-decoration:none;}

a:hover 		{color:#fff; text-decoration:underline;}

a img			{border:#78a713 hidden 0px; padding:1px; margin:0px;}
ú
a:hover img		{border:#78a713 solid 1px; padding:0px; margin:0px;}	

ul				{font-size:14px;}

.active 		{background-color:#78a713;}

.pagesize		{width:930px; height:600px;}

.narowmargin	{margin:10px 10px 10px 10px;}

.widemargin		{margin:20px 20px 20px 20px;}

.logo			{position:absolute; left:20px; top:40px; width:260px; height:25px; background-image:url(images/glennLogo.png); background-repeat:no-repeat; text-indent:-635px;}

.navbox			{position:absolute; left:20px; top:100px; width:170px; padding-top:1px; padding-bottom:1px; background-image:url(images/greybg.png);}

.fullwidth		{position:absolute; left:200px; top:100px; width:75%; padding-top:1px; padding-bottom:1px; margin-right:20px; background-image:url(images/greybg.png);}

.fixedwidth		{position:absolute; left:200px; top:100px; width:680px; padding-top:1px; padding-bottom:1px; margin-right:20px; background-image:url(images/greybg.png);}

.navcontain		{margin:0px 15px 0px 15px;}

.primaryN		{margin-left:0px; padding-left:15px; font-weight:bold;}

.secondaryN		{padding-left:15px; font-weight:normal;}

.thumimgcont	{float:left; margin:10px 10px 10px 0px;}

.column 		{width:320px; float:left; margin-right:20px;}
